The Opportunity

The Manager, Laboratory Operations provides strategic and operational leadership to a specialized team of scientists and technologists delivering advanced laboratory research in extraction technologies, materials performance, mine tailings characterization, special core analysis, and PVTC (Pressure-Volume-Temperature-Composition) testing. This role is accountable for the execution of complex research initiatives and the operational excellence of the IEIC laboratory, ensuring alignment with SAIT and ARIS strategic priorities.

The Manager is responsible for the overall planning, execution, and quality assurance of laboratory activities, ensuring that work is conducted efficiently, safely, and in accordance with the highest technical standards. This includes oversight of the IEIC Lab Services team, vendor and stakeholder relationships, and stewardship of industry partnerships that impact the institutional reputation. The incumbent will also lead knowledge mobilization efforts, including training sessions and technical workshops that strengthen IEIC’s research impact and engagement with the IORL community.

This position requires substantial leadership experience in managing multidisciplinary research portfolios, deep technical acumen across a range of laboratory disciplines, and the ability to navigate institutional, commercial, and regulatory environments. The ideal candidate will be an expert troubleshooter with a commitment to safety, innovation, and scientific integrity, as well as strong capabilities in reporting to executives and funding agencies at the provincial and federal levels. Lab staff – 15 will report to this position.

This position requires portfolio management, expert knowledge of lab safety and regulatory compliance, advance team leadership, coaching and staff development. Key institutional relationship and stakeholder management as well as across industry, academia and various levels of government. There is a high-level of technical communication required, reporting and documentation. Strategic process improvement and change leadership skills are critical.

Qualifications & Experience

  • Minimum of a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Materials Science, Petroleum Engineering or related field; a Master's degree is preferred
  • A P.Eng is required
  • Minimum of 10 years in building science and research leadership;
  • Minimum 10 years in a Supervisory role with at least 3 years in a Senior Leadership role
  • Minimum 5 years in in the oil and gas industry
  • WHMIS certification is preferred
  • Strong understanding of laboratory building design and project management.
  • Proven ability to manage budgets, optimize resources, and oversee procurement activities.
  • Excellent leadership, communication, problem-solving, and organizational skills.
  • Knowledge of laboratory safety protocols, regulatory compliance, and quality assurance practices.
  • Demonstrated success in managing high-stakes research partnerships with industry and government
  • Strong communication skills with experience preparing reports for senior executive and funding agencies
  • Proven ability to lead change, foster innovation and inspire high-performance teams.
